What's Really Going On When a Portable Monitor Stays Dark
A portable monitor can fail to turn on for several distinct reasons, and each one points to a different fix. Understanding the symptom you're seeing narrows down the problem fast.
Here's how to read what your monitor is telling you:
| Symptom | Most Likely Cause | Where to Start |
|---|---|---|
| No LED, no response at all | No power reaching the monitor | Check cable, power source, adapter |
| LED on, screen black | Power is fine, no video signal | Check input source, cable video support |
| LED flickers or turns off after a second | Insufficient power delivery | Try a higher-wattage power source |
| Monitor works with one device but not another | Source device port or settings issue | Test with a different laptop or phone |
| Monitor worked yesterday, dead today | Cable failure, firmware glitch, or hardware fault | Swap cables first, then reset |
The key insight most people miss is that "not turning on" and "turning on but showing nothing" are two completely different problems. A monitor with a lit power LED is actually working. It's just not receiving a video signal.
That distinction saves you from chasing power fixes when the real issue is a wrong input selection or a cable that charges but doesn't carry video.
Step 1: Check the Power and Cable Situation First
This is where most people skip ahead, and it's where most problems actually live. Before you touch any settings or start testing other devices, rule out the basics.
Start with the cable. Not all USB-C cables are created equal. A charge-only USB-C cable will power some monitors partially or not at all, and it will never carry a video signal.
You need a full-featured USB-C cable that supports USB-C Alt Mode (for video) and USB Power Delivery. If you're using the cable that came in the box with your monitor, that's usually the right one. If you swapped it out for a random cable from your drawer, that's suspect number one.

Image source: Bing (Web (fair-use with source credit))
Next, check the physical connection. USB-C ports develop lint and debris over time, especially if you travel with your monitor. Look inside both the monitor's port and your laptop's port.
A can of compressed air clears this out in seconds. Also make sure the cable is fully seated. USB-C connectors should click in with a firm push.
A loose connection can deliver intermittent power that's enough to light an LED but not enough to run the display.
If your portable monitor has a separate power input (some models have both USB-C and a barrel jack or a second USB-C port dedicated to power), try using a dedicated power adapter instead of drawing power from your laptop. Many laptops, especially ultrabooks, deliver only 7.5W or 15W from their USB-C ports. That's enough for a small 1080p portable monitor but not enough for a 15.6-inch 4K panel that needs 30W or more.
A USB-C PD charger rated at 45W or 65W plugged into the monitor's power input solves this immediately.
Quick power checklist:
- Use the cable that came with the monitor, or a certified full-featured USB-C cable
- Inspect both ports for debris or damage
- Try a dedicated USB-C PD power adapter (45W or higher for larger monitors)
- If using a USB-C hub or dock, bypass it and connect directly to the laptop
Step 2: Is the Power LED On But No Image Shows Up?
This is the scenario that confuses people the most. Your monitor's power LED is lit. The screen is clearly receiving power.
But it's completely black, or it shows "No Signal" and then goes dark. The monitor is fine. The problem is that no video signal is reaching it.
![]()
Image source: Wikimedia Commons / NASA
First, check the input source. Most portable monitors have a button (sometimes labeled "Input" or represented by a source icon) that cycles between USB-C, HDMI, and sometimes DisplayPort. If your monitor is set to HDMI but you're connected via USB-C, you'll get exactly this symptom. a powered-on screen with no image.
Press the input button and cycle through until you land on the correct source. Some monitors auto-detect, but auto-detect fails more often than people realize, especially when the source device takes a moment to initialize its video output.
Second, verify that your cable supports video. This is the same issue from Step 1, but it shows up differently here. A charge-only cable can deliver enough power to light the LED while carrying zero video data.
If you're using HDMI, make sure the cable isn't damaged and that it's plugged into the correct HDMI port on the monitor (some models have two). Try a different cable entirely. HDMI cables fail internally all the time, especially thinner ones that get bent repeatedly in travel bags.
Third, try a different port on your source device. Many laptops have multiple USB-C ports, and not all of them support video output. On some models, only one specific Thunderbolt or USB-C port carries DisplayPort Alt Mode.
Check your laptop's manual or manufacturer specs to confirm which port supports video. Plugging into a data-only USB-C port will give you power but no image, which looks exactly like the problem you're trying to solve.
Step 3: Sorting Out the Input Source Problem
If you've confirmed power and cable integrity and the monitor still shows nothing, the input source selection is the next thing to nail down. This sounds obvious, but it's the step most people skip because they assume the monitor will "just figure it out."
Most portable monitors have physical buttons on the side or bottom edge. One of these controls the input source. The exact button layout varies by brand.
ASUS ZenScreen models typically use a jog dial or a dedicated input button. Lenovo ThinkVision monitors often have a row of buttons along the bottom. Budget brands like Lepow or Arzopa usually have two or three buttons, one of which cycles inputs.
Here's what to do. Turn the monitor on. Press the input/source button.
Wait three seconds. If nothing changes, press it again. Cycle through every available input.
If you're connected via USB-C, stop on the USB-C input. If via HDMI, stop on HDMI. Some monitors show a brief on-screen label when you switch inputs, even if no signal is present on that input.
That label confirms the monitor itself is working.
A less common but real issue involves the monitor's smart cover or magnetic sleep sensor. Many portable monitors use a magnetic sensor in the smart cover to put the monitor to sleep when the cover closes. If that sensor gets stuck or if a case or folio is interfering, the monitor may think the cover is closed and refuse to display anything.
Remove any case or cover and try powering on again.
Step 4: Testing Your Source Device and Its Ports
At this point, you've ruled out cable issues and input source problems. The next variable is the source device itself. Your laptop, phone, or console might not be sending a video signal, or its port might not support video output at all.
The fastest way to test this is to connect your portable monitor to a completely different device. Grab a friend's laptop, plug in your phone (if it supports video output via USB-C, like most Samsung Galaxy and Google Pixel models), or hook up a game console. If the monitor works with a different device, the problem is with your original source device, not the monitor.
If you don't have a second device handy, try a different port on the same laptop. As mentioned earlier, not every USB-C port on a laptop supports video. Dell, HP, and Lenovo laptops in particular often mix data-only and video-capable USB-C ports.
Look for a small DisplayPort icon or a lightning bolt (Thunderbolt) icon next to the port. That's the one that carries video.
For desktop PCs, make sure you're plugging into the graphics card's output, not the motherboard's. If your PC has a dedicated GPU, the motherboard's video outputs are often disabled by default. Plugging your portable monitor into a disabled motherboard HDMI port gives you a black screen every time.
Also check whether your source device is actually awake and outputting video. Some laptops disable external display output when running on battery power to conserve energy. Plug your laptop into its charger and try again.
On Windows, press Win+P to open the projection menu and select "Extend" or "Duplicate." On macOS, go to System Settings > Displays and click "Detect Displays."
Step 5: When Software Settings Are the Real Culprit
Sometimes the hardware is perfectly fine. The cable is good, the power is sufficient, the input source is correct. But the monitor still won't display anything because the source device's software isn't configured to send a video signal.

Image source: Bing (Web (fair-use with source credit))
On Windows, the most common issue is that the external display is set to "Second screen only" or "PC screen only" instead of "Extend" or "Duplicate." Press Win+P and cycle through the four options. If the monitor suddenly comes alive, that was your problem. You can also right-click the desktop, select Display Settings, and scroll down to "Multiple displays" to configure it more precisely.
On macOS, go to System Settings (or System Preferences on older versions) > Displays. Hold the Option key and click "Detect Displays" at the bottom. This forces macOS to scan for connected monitors.
If the portable monitor shows up but the arrangement is wrong, drag the display icons to match your physical setup.
Outdated graphics drivers are another frequent cause. If your laptop's GPU driver is old or corrupted, it may fail to detect or output to an external monitor. Update your graphics driver through the manufacturer's website (NVIDIA, AMD, or Intel) rather than relying on Windows Update, which often lags behind.
For Intel integrated graphics, the Intel Driver & Support Assistant tool automates this.
Firmware on the monitor itself can also cause detection issues. Some portable monitors receive firmware updates that fix compatibility problems with specific laptops or operating systems. Check the manufacturer's support page for your exact model number.
ASUS, Lenovo, and ViewSonic all host firmware files and update instructions on their websites. The update process usually involves downloading a file to a USB drive and plugging it into the monitor's service port.
A few more software-side checks worth running:
- Disable any display management or screen-mirroring software that might interfere
- Check for OS updates that include display or USB-C fixes
- If using a USB-C dock or hub, update its firmware as well

Step 6: Hardware Failure Signs You Shouldn't Ignore
If you've worked through every previous step and the monitor still won't turn on, you're likely dealing with a hardware problem. This is the point where continued troubleshooting won't help, and pushing further risks making things worse.
Here are the signs that point to internal hardware failure:
- No LED activity on any cable, any power source, any device. If the monitor draws zero power from multiple known-good setups, the internal power board or main controller has likely failed.
- A burning smell or visible damage on the USB-C port. Bent pins, scorch marks, or a loose port that wiggles when you insert a cable all indicate physical damage.
- The monitor turns on, shows the manufacturer logo, then shuts off repeatedly. This boot-loop pattern often points to a failing backlight driver or a short on the main board.
- Liquid damage. Even minor moisture exposure can corrode internal components over time. If the monitor was ever used outdoors in humid conditions or had liquid near it, corrosion could be the culprit.
Manufacturer warranties for portable monitors typically cover defects for one to three years. If your monitor is still under warranty, contact the manufacturer's support line before attempting any physical repair. Opening the casing voids the warranty on virtually every brand.

The Cable Problem Nobody Talks About
This deserves its own section because it's the single most common cause of portable monitor issues, and most people never suspect it. USB-C cables look identical from the outside but vary wildly in capability.
A USB-C cable can be:
- Charge-only: delivers power, no data, no video
- USB 2.0 data: transfers data at up to 480 Mbps, no video support
- Full-featured USB 3.1/3.2 with Alt Mode: carries data and video
- Thunderbolt 3/4: highest bandwidth, full video and data support
That cheap USB-C cable from your old phone charger? Almost certainly charge-only. The thin, short cable included with a pair of wireless earbuds?
Also charge-only. Neither will work for a portable monitor, even though the connector fits perfectly.
The cable that came in the box with your portable monitor is the one to use. If you lost it, look for a cable certified by USB-IF that explicitly lists "DisplayPort Alt Mode" or "video support" in its specifications. Thunderbolt 4 cables are a safe bet since they're required to support all USB-C features, including video.
Avoid no-name cables from marketplace sellers. Counterfeit cables are rampant, and they often fail to deliver the advertised wattage or data bandwidth.
How to spot a charge-only cable without testing equipment:
- Usually very thin (smaller wire gauge)
- Often short (1 meter or less)
- Rarely branded or labeled with data speeds
- Frequently bundled with phone chargers or earbuds
Comparison: DIY Fixes vs. RMA and When to Use Each
Not every problem warrants a warranty claim, and not every problem can be solved at home. Here's how to decide which path makes sense:
| Situation | Best Path | Why |
|---|---|---|
| Wrong input selected, bad cable, source settings off | DIY fix | Takes five minutes, no risk |
| Monitor works intermittently, loose port | DIY first, then RMA | Try a different cable first, then pursue warranty if the port itself is damaged |
| No power on any cable or device | RMA | Likely internal failure, not user-fixable |
| Boot-loop or flickering backlight after logo | RMA | Hardware fault, warranty-covered |
| Out of warranty, confirmed hardware failure | Third-party repair or replace | Weigh repair cost against replacement; portable monitors are often more cost-effective to replace than repair |
The practical reality is that portable monitors are compact, densely packed devices. Repairing an internal power board or replacing a damaged USB-C port requires soldering skills and access to replacement parts that most people don't have. For monitors that are out of warranty and showing hardware failure, buying a replacement is usually the smarter move.
Mistakes That Make the Problem Worse
When frustrated, people do things that turn a simple fix into a costly one. Avoid these common errors:
- Forcing a USB-C cable into the port at the wrong angle. USB-C is reversible, but that doesn't mean you should shove it in if it doesn't seat easily. Forcing it bends internal pins.
- Using a power adapter with the wrong voltage. While USB-C PD is designed to negotiate the correct voltage, cheap third-party adapters that don't properly implement the PD spec can deliver incorrect voltage. Stick to reputable brands.
- Opening the monitor casing while under warranty. This voids coverage immediately. No exceptions.
- Ignoring a slightly warm monitor. Portable monitors get warm during normal use, but excessive heat near the power input or on one side of the panel can indicate a short. Stop using it and unplug it.
- Assuming the monitor is dead when the source device is asleep. Some laptops cut USB-C video output during sleep or lid-close. Wake the laptop fully before concluding the monitor has failed.
How to Prevent This From Happening Again
Most portable monitor failures are avoidable with a few habits:
- Always use the included cable or a certified replacement. Leave the good cable with the monitor and label it so it doesn't migrate into your general cable drawer.
- Store the monitor in its original sleeve or case. Physical damage to the USB-C port from items bouncing around in a bag is a leading cause of failure.
- Unplug the monitor before packing it up. A cable left connected during transport can snap the internal port solder joints.
- Keep firmware and graphics drivers updated. Manufacturer firmware updates frequently fix compatibility issues with new laptops and OS versions.
- Use a powered USB-C hub if your laptop has weak USB-C ports. A hub with its own power supply isolates the monitor from your laptop's power limitations.
- Don't daisy-chain. Connecting a portable monitor through a hub, through a dock, through another adapter is asking for signal and power issues. Keep the connection path as short as possible.
Frequently Asked Questions
Can I use any USB-C cable for my portable monitor?
No. You need a USB-C cable that specifically supports video output via DisplayPort Alt Mode or Thunderbolt. Charge-only cables and USB 2.0 data cables won't carry a video signal even if they physically fit the port.
Why does my portable monitor work with my phone but not my laptop?
Your laptop's USB-C port may not support DisplayPort Alt Mode, or it may not deliver enough power. Some laptop USB-C ports are data-only or charge-only. Check your laptop's specifications to confirm which ports support video output.
How do I reset my portable monitor?
Unplug all cables from the monitor. Wait at least 30 seconds. Reconnect the power and video cable.
Some models also have a small reset pinhole on the back or bottom edge. Press it with a paperclip for five seconds while the monitor is powered.
Is it worth repairing a portable monitor out of warranty?
In most cases, no. The cost of diagnosing and repairing an internal component often approaches or exceeds the price of a new entry-level portable monitor. Replacement is usually the more practical option.
My portable monitor turns on for a second then dies. What does that mean?
This typically indicates insufficient power delivery. Your source device or cable can't sustain the wattage the monitor needs. Try a dedicated USB-C PD charger rated at 45W or higher connected to the monitor's power input.
